## Ticket: Websocket reconnect drift — needs security eyes

So the reconnect bug in Channelmere turned out to be config drift, not code. Two of the six edge nodes were running an old reconnect backoff profile that someone set by hand during the January incident and never reverted. Result: clients on those nodes hammered the auth endpoint on every drop, which looked a lot like a credential-stuffing pattern in the logs. We've reconciled everything via the deploy pipeline. The settings all nodes should now be running are as follows.

deployment values, yaguf-tafop:
ULAAEL_HOST=ulaael.lumicsys.internal
ULAAEL_PORT=7000

**Action item (PM-1142, owner: Talia):** The bloom filter fronting Pebbleworth KV was sized for last year's key count, so the false-positive rate crept up until the cache tier got flattened. Fix is to resize filters automatically when shard key counts cross a threshold, and alert before we get there again. Future maintainers: don't hand-tune these blind. The constants we settled on after the incident are as follows.

tuning constants:
RATE_LIMITS = {
    "wenwyn": 5,
    "druael": 1,
}

**Ticket: Intermittent connection failures from Chatterbox sampler**

Hey — since we turned on 1:50 log sampling for the Chatterbox service, the sampler sidecar keeps dropping its pool connections during rollout windows. Looks like the pool max is too low for the burst when sampling config reloads. Can we hold the next release until we bump it? To reproduce, point the sampler at staging with the connection string below.

database URL for bahop-yagep: mssql://sildor_svc:35ha7jz@db-fb6d.nelvrodyn.example:5432/casath